Lochaber, Antigonish County:

Taylor, Sonja Florence (Helin) - Our precious mother, grandmother and great-grandmother went to heaven to take her place with the angels, passing away suddenly on November 27, 2014 at her home in Lochaber.
Born in Country Harbour, she was a daughter of the late Walter and Lillian(Cook)Helin Gillis.
She lived her life for her four daughters having been our best friend. She had all four girls within 5 years, having been so proud to be our mom.
Her grandchildren were her legacy, and she was fortunate to also have a great-granddaughter.
To her sister Blanch, we are so grateful for the time spent with mom. You made her laugh so much. To Carol Helin, her sister-in-law, who walked up so many evenings to watch TV, thank you.
She is survived by her daughters, Sandra(Andy), Elizabeth(Scott), Susan and Mary(Peter), granddaughters Chelsie(Geremy), Chelby(Dave), Cassie(Lauren), Briea, Samantha and her only grandson Braden, great-granddaughter Faith Alexa Sonja Taylor, chosen great-granddaughter Ariella, sons-in-law Peter MacKenzie, Brian Malloy and Andrew Sponagle, and special friend Sheila Campbell, sister and best friend Blanch Pace, sister-in-law Carol Helin, sisters Florence Cameron, Gladys Reeves, Rosena Connors and Carla Johnson, brothers Edison, Mike and Gunner.
She was predeceased by her husband Alex D. Taylor, brothers Gabe, Roy, Ronnie and Raymond, sister Aileen, son-in-law Peter George.
Cremation to take place.
The family will receive visitors from 2-4 p.m. Tuesday at the Church of the Nazarene, Trenton from where a memorial service will be held at 2 p.m. Wednesday with Pastor Jerry Stearns and Rev. Leon Teal presiding. Fellowship to follow in the church hall. Burial of ashes at a later date.
